Absolute Maximum Ratings 4,5
@ TA = +25 °C (unless otherwise specified)
Parameter
Absolute Maximum
Forward Current
125 mA
Reverse Voltage ( RF & D.C. )
Operating Temperature
Storage Temperature
Junction Temperature
TX Incident C.W. Power
TX Peak Incident Power
-200 V
-40 °C to +85 °C
-55 °C to +150 °C
+175 °C
80 W (49 dBm) 6
@ 2010MHz
>2000 W, 5 µs, 1% duty7
4. Exceeding these limits may cause permanent damage.
5. M/A-COM Technology Solutions does not recommend sustained
operation near these survivability limits.
6. Baseplate temperature must be controlled to a constant +25°C.
7. This rating is guaranteed if the RF ports are terminated.
